C&T RF Antennas Inc appears, based on the crawled content, to be a supplier of high-performance antennas and RF solutions, mainly serving customers with wireless connectivity or RF design needs. Its pages organize products by dimensions such as “external antennas,” “internal antennas,” “applications,” “types,” and “frequency bands,” making it look more like a B2B product catalog and solution showcase than a general e-commerce platform where users can place orders directly.
The site presents a fairly broad range of antenna categories. External antennas include through-hole mount, adhesive mount, rubber duck, fiberglass, magnetic mount, Yagi, and Sector antennas; internal antennas include flexible PCB, PCB, helical, and ceramic antennas. Application coverage includes cellular, LTE, CBRS, GSM, LPWA, LTE-M, NB-IoT, Sigfox, LoRa, as well as Wi‑Fi, Bluetooth, ISM, RFID, NFC, MIMO, GNSS, VHF/UHF, and more. For hardware teams, this type of categorization is useful for initial selection by communication standard, mounting method, and frequency band.

The main advantages are its broad product coverage and clear categorization, making it suitable for researching antenna solutions. It also covers mainstream use cases such as cellular, LPWA, short-range wireless, GNSS, and MIMO. The drawbacks are the lack of transaction-related information, including pricing, payment, logistics, market coverage, and after-sales details. For e-commerce sellers who want to purchase directly online or compare costs efficiently, its decision-making value is limited.
The site is better suited to IoT device companies, communications hardware manufacturers, RF engineers, and embedded product teams for B2B product selection or inquiries. It is not suitable for sellers looking for marketplace onboarding, commission settlement, or store fulfillment services.
